2 Safety
When operating the device, comply with the following safety instructions as well as those contained in subsequent chapters.
Power cable and power plug
n Only the power cable included in the scope of delivery may be connected to the device.
n The power cable may not be replaced by a cable determined to be insufficient.
n Disconnect the device from the mains during long downtimes.
n Only connect the device to those devices intended for operation with this device.
n Only connect the device to a suitable power source.
Danger of short circuit
n Liquids may not be permitted to reach the interior of the device. This could result in an electrical shock
or short circuiting.
Installation location and storage
n Setup the device on a stable, level surface.
n Set-up the device in such a way that it is protected against strong direct sunlight and heat.
n Store and operate the device only in a dust-free environment protected against heat and damp.
n Do not place the device directly on the steam sterilizer. The steam sterilizer will become hot upon op-
eration. Non-compliance could result in restricted function and damage to the device.
n Set-up the device protected against blows or vibrations.
n Maintain sufficient access clearance to the surrounding surfaces during operation and maintenance.
Daily operation
n Always check whether a label roll has been inserted before printing. Otherwise, the print head and
print roller could suffer damage.
n Never touch the label printer blade.
n Never touch the print head during or shortly after operation, as this can be very hot.
n The print head of the label printer is an sensitive component. Do not touch the print head so as not to
damage it.
Maintenance
n Always allow the device to dry after cleaning before closing the housing cover.
Repair
n Never open the device housing. Incorrect opening and repair can compromise electrical safety and
pose a danger to the user.
n The device may only be opened and repaired by authorized persons. The guarantee and warranty are
forfeited as soon as the device is opened by anyone other than a member of a MELAG-authorized technical customer service.

Intended use
The label printer MELAprint 60 serves the direct output of labels for MELAG devices or indirectly via the documentation and approval software MELAtrace; it may only be used by trained practice or IT personnel. The labels can then be read-out with a hand scanner (not included in the scope of delivery)

4 Commissioning
Connecting the label printer
1. Connect the power cable (pos. a) to the rear panel of
the label printer.
a
b
2. Connect the Ethernet cable (pos. b) to the Ethernet
socket on the rear of the label printer and connect the other end with the Ethernet connection on the steam sterilizer, a network socket or a computer in the network.
Inserting the label roll
PLEASE NOTE
To achieve a good printing outcome and to secure the longest-possible durability of the label printer, use only the label rolls available from MELAG.
1. Open the housing cover by pressing the button on the
right-hand side of the housing cover.
2. If necessary, open the side discs of the paper guide a
little by turning the adjustment wheel (pos. c) forwards or backwards.
c
Page 10
4 Commissioning
10
3. Take the label roll with the narrower labels (5 cm
wide) and place it in the centre of the roll dispenser.
4. Close the housing cover.
Switching on the label printer
1. Switch on the label printer at the power switch (pos. d)
at the right-hand lower corner.
d
2. Press the FEED button to activate the label feed as
required.

Determining the network situation and changing the computer IP address (temporary)
To ensure that the label printer can be recognized by the steam sterilizer in the practice network, the label printer must be located in the same subnetwork as your MELAG device. The pre-programmed setting of the label printer IP address is 192.168.40.160.
If this is not the case, the IP address of the label printer must be adapted as follows:
PLEASE NOTE
The following instructions apply to the procedure for a Windows operating system. Should a different operating system be installed on your computer, change the IP address manually in accordance with the relevant instructions.
ü
The label printer is connected to a power supply.
1. Connect the Ethernet cable to the Ethernet socket on the rear of the label printer and connect the
other end with a computer.
2. Working on the computer Start > Control panel > Network and Internet >Network and sharing
centre.
3. Select LAN connection and open the Properties window (right mouse-click).
4. Working in the list Internet protocol version 4 (TCP/IP) select Properties.
5. To change the IP address of the computer, select the applicable version:
The computer has a fixed IP address
The computer obtains the IP address automatically

Daily operation
In daily operation, first switch on the label printer and then the steam sterilizer. This ensures that the label printer is immediately recognized as an output medium.
The label printer should remain switched on during operation of the steam sterilizer in order to ensure faultless communication between steam sterilizer and label printer and to avoid repeated calibration after reactivation.

Reading out the label printer configuration (print self-test)
If you do not know the IP address of the label printer, or this has been changed subsequently, you can print out a complete overview of the label printer settings including its IP address, MAC address, subnet mask and gateway:
1. Hold the FEED button depressed and switch on the label printer simultaneously.
Ê The label printer prints the main menu.
2. Press the FEED button 2x short and 1 x long (c. 1 sec).
PLEASE NOTE
If the label printer is integrated in a network during installation, and the IP address has been changed, this should be recorded on the underside of the label printer.
Adapting the label infeed (calibration)
If the labels are not printed in their centres / parts of the print out are cut off, the label printer can be calibrated in the following fashion:
1. Hold the FEED button depressed and switch on the label printer simultaneously.
Ê The label printer prints the main menu.
2. Press the FEED button 3x short and 1x long (c. 1 sec.) to navigate to the Calibration menu.
3. Press the FEED button 2x short and 1x long (c. 1 sec.) to execute the General Calibration
submenu. The label printer prints the Calibration menu at the end of calibration.
4. Switch off the label printer and then on again.

6 Maintenance
u Switch off the label printer and pull the power plug before cleaning and/or maintenance.
u Do not use any solvents such as benzine or acetone.
u Should you use cleaning alcohol, wait until it has evaporated entirely before closing the housing cover.
Routine maintenance
Routine maintenance should be performed monthly and comprises cleaning of the following components:
Print head and print roller
Clean the print head and print roller as follows.
1. Open the upper housing cover.
2. Remove any soiling such as dust and stains from the print head or printer roller.
Use a soft, non-fuzzing cotton cloth.
3. Close the housing cover after cleaning.
Paper sensor
Clean the paper sensors as follows:
1. Open the upper housing cover.
2. Remove any soiling such as dust and stains from the sensors.
Use a soft, non-fuzzing cotton cloth and pure alcohol.
3. Wait until the alcohol has evaporated completely and then close the housing cover.

Label printer is not recognized
If the label printer is connected and selected as an output medium, but the warning "No connection to the label printer" is displayed, the cause could be malfunctioning settings of the IP addresses.
NOTICE
Entering an incorrect IP address can result in malfunctions in the (practice) network.
The steam sterilizer IP address may only be altered if the steam sterilizer is NOT integrated in the practice network.
Page 21
7 Troubleshooting
21
Perform the following steps to compare the IP addresses of the steam sterilizer and the label printer and change the IP address of the steam sterilizer if necessary:
ü
The label printer is connected to a power supply.
ü
The Ethernet cable of the label printer is connected with the steam sterilizer.
1. Print a test page, see Printing a test page [}page
16].
2. Disconnect the Ethernet cable from the label
printer.
3. Output the configuration settings of the label printer,
see: Reading out the label printer configuration
(print self-test) [}page 17].
4. Working in menuSettings >Logging, check
whether the following immediate output has been activated and the label printer has been selected as an output medium.
5. Check whether the first three number blocks of the
label printer IP address, that of the steam sterilizer, the subnet mask and the gateway correspond.
6. Should the first three number blocks of the IP
address differ, change the IP address of the steam sterilizer (consult the steam sterilizer user manual) The fourth number block may not be identical.
7. Working in menu Settings >Label printer start
the search by pressing the symbol in the printer list.
8. Select the label printer from the list and confirm with
[SAVE].

8 Technical data
Model name MELAprint®60
Device dimensions (HxWxD) 15.5 x 20.5 x 16 cm
Electrical connection AC 110-240V ±10%, 50/60 Hz
Ambient temperature 5° bis 45°C
Relative humidity 20% to 90% (at 40°C)
Printing method Thermal printing
Print resolution 203 dpi
Printing speed 150 mm/s
Print span max. 80 mm
IP address Pre-programmed
Factory settings
192.168.40.160
192.168.1.251
Subnet mask Factory setting: 255.255.255.0
Gateway Pre-programmed
Factory setting:
192.168.40.244
192.168.1.1
Storage life of the label printer White labels: 25 years under optimal conditions
Blue labels: 5 years, then renewed sterilization is required
